New Door Locks Installation: A Comprehensive Guide

In an era where security is paramount, the significance of having trustworthy door locks can not be overemphasized. New door locks installation can improve the safety of your office or home, hinder possible trespassers, and provide comfort. This blog site post intends to direct readers through the process of picking and installing new door locks, highlighting essential aspects, numerous kinds of locks, and often asked concerns.

Understanding Door Locks

Before diving into installation, it's essential to understand the various kinds of door locks available on the marketplace. Each type serves specific requirements and includes its own set of features.

Types of Door Locks

Lock TypeDescriptionProsCons
DeadboltsA heavy-duty lock that supplies high security.Extremely secure, hard to pick.Needs a secret for both sides.
Knob LocksCommon in residential settings and affordable.Easy to install, reasonably low-cost.Not really secure by themselves.
Lever Handle LocksFrequently utilized for interior doors.Easy to run for any ages.Less secure than deadbolts.
Smart LocksOperated through mobile phone or keypads.Hassle-free, keyless entry options.Depending on batteries and electronic.
Mortise LocksMore intricate, fitted within the door.High security and toughness.More expensive and requires professional installation.
PadlocksPortable locks used on gates and sheds.Flexible and easy to utilize.Minimal to specific usages, variable security.

Installation Process

Setting up a new door lock can be a simple task for those with standard DIY abilities. Below are the actions for a normal installation.

Step-by-Step Installation Guide

Tools Required

  • Screwdriver (Phillips and flat-head)
  • Drill (if essential)
  • Tape procedure
  • Sculpt (for mortise locks)
  • Level

Installation Steps

  1. Get Rid Of the Old Lock
    Utilize a screwdriver to unscrew the old lock from the door. Remove the lock cylinder and the latch.

  2. Prepare the Door
    Check if the door requires any modifications, like fitting for the new lock type. Make sure the hole is clean and properly drilled if utilizing a new kind of lock.

  3. Installation of the New Lock

    • Place the Latch: Place the latch into the doorframe. Guarantee it is flush with the door.
    • Insert the Lock Cylinder: Position the cylinder and secure it utilizing screws.
    • Connect the Strike Plate: Align the strike plate with the latch and secure it with screws.
  4. Check the Lock
    Once installed, check the lock's functionality. Guarantee it opens and closes smoothly, and the latch engages firmly.

  5. Last Adjustments
    Make any needed modifications, such as repositioning the strike plate for an appropriate fit.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How do I understand if the lock fits my door?

Step the thickness of your door and the existing lock hole dimensions before purchasing a new lock. The majority of locks will define suitable sizes on their product packaging.

2. Can I install a smart lock myself?

Lots of smart locks are created for simple installation. However, if you are not comfortable with wiring or the technology, think about employing an expert.

3. What is the distinction between single and double cylinder deadbolts?

A single cylinder deadbolt can be opened from the outdoors with an essential and from the inside with a thumb turn, while a double cylinder deadbolt requires a key for both sides, offering additional security however possibly posturing a safety threat during emergency situations.

4. Can I rekey my new lock if required?

The majority of modern locks can be rekeyed. It's a good concept to seek advice from the maker's guidelines or a locksmith for particular guidance.

5. How typically should I alter my door locks?

It is advised to change your locks every 5 to 7 years or immediately if you have lost a key, experienced a burglary, or moved into a new residential door locks or commercial property.
